The Venetian cartographer and publisher Vincenzo Maria Coronelli (1650-1718) created for King Louis XIV of France two splendid globes, one terrestrial and the other of the celestial vault, as well as many other similar pieces in important museum collections in Europe today. He also stands out for publishing The Venetian Atlas in 13 volumes. This piece is dedicated to Jacobo Marcello, Venetian nobleman, mercenary and man of letters.
